CVBC Joshua 24:15 "Worship"
In week 1 of the 'Gospel Home' sermon series, we're challenged to consider the true focus of our homes and lives. Drawing from Joshua 24, particularly verse 15, we're reminded of Joshua's bold declaration: 'As for me and my house, we will serve the Lord.' This isn't just about believing in God, but about building our entire lives around Him. The sermon explores how the Israelites' journey from slavery to the Promised Land mirrors our own spiritual journey from bondage to freedom in Christ. We're called to respond to God's grace by choosing whom we will serve, recognizing that everyone worships something. The message challenges us to identify and put away the false gods in our lives - whether they're from our past or present culture - and to incline our hearts fully to the Lord. This isn't about perfection, but about allowing the Gospel to be the center that everything else revolves around, affecting our marriages, parenting, finances, and daily rhythms.
